Genie Client does not audibly list options

I have Genie Server running in Home Assistant VM with a Genie Client on RPi4. Communication between devices is working, I can speak a command on Client that gets executed on Server, and if there is no problem I get a valid audible response from the Client. e.g.

CLIENT SAY: Hey Genie, tell me a joke
CLIENT HEAR: <The joke>
[Works correctly]

Problem occurs when Genie Server has multiple response options. I do not hear the options on the Genie Client Raspberry Pi 4 device. In my case, where I have 3 Studio lights (Main. Dinning, Bed):

CLIENT SAY: Hey Genie, turn off studio lights. 
CLIENT HEAR: You have multiple studio light devices. Which one do you want to use?

I don’t hear the options on the Client device. So I don’t know what I should say to control the device.

I can say more direct commands which work:

CLIENT SAY: Turn off studio dinning light
CLIENT HEAR: I shut down the lights
[This works correctly]

So the question is how can I hear the options of the Studio Lights?

That is the correct behavior, the system suppose you know the name of the devices (as also other voice assistants does), and also because think having 10 lights with long names, before issue the command then you will need to wait the system reading to you all 10 names.

Said so, that doesn’t mean that this couldn’t be introduced as an option with a selectable option in setup, so to listing by voice multiple choices
